How to Choose the Perfect Name for Your Cat
Picking the right name goes beyond popularity. Here are a few tips to help you decide:
- Match Personality – Is your cat playful, shy, regal, or mischievous? Names like Simba or Queen suit majestic cats, while Biscuit or Muffin fit sweet, cuddly ones.
- Consider Appearance – Coat color, eye color, or patterns can inspire names like Ginger, Snowball, or Shadow.
- Keep it Simple – Cats respond better to shorter names (one or two syllables), especially those ending with a sharp sound like Milo, Luna, or Kitty.
- Think Long-Term – A kitten named Tiny might grow into a large cat—make sure the name works for every stage of life.
- Test It Out – Say the name out loud several times. Does it feel natural and fun to call out? If yes, you’ve found the one!
